TTEngine 4.3 released
Grzegorz "Krashan" Kraszewski writes:
I have released V4.3 of TTEngine. Main new feature is font scaling and
mirroring. Below you can read full list of changes from previous V4.1:
- I've placed an open counter in the LoadedFont structure. It removes problems with many RastPorts using one font.
- TT_SetAttrs() function may be now called before TT_SetFont() and is able to create RastPort context.
- TT_SetFont() returns now BOOL value instead of VOID, because it can fail in low memory condition.
- New demo program MoreFonts shows using many fonts at once in one window.
- Affine transformation support code added. (Particular examples of affine transformations are: scaling, shearing, rotation).
- Font may now be scaled in both the axes independently with TT_ScaleX and TT_ScaleY tags. Scaling range is from 0.01 to 100 (negative too, results in mirroring of the text).
- TT_TextExtent() returned random values in the TextExtent structure, if no font has been set for the RastPort using TT_SetFont(). Now the structure is zeroed in the case.
- New demo program Scaling shows - as its name says - font scaling.
- TT_OpenFont() performed illegal READ-MODIFY-WRITE operation at address $0000003A, if opening of the font file failed. Fixed.
- Header file "ttengine.h" was modified to comply with AmigaOS headers standard.

Status between Betatester I / II
On MorphOS-News.de Thendic-France clarify the difference between
Betatester I and II:
Betatester I
- Purchased from Thendic-France -- 1000 Euros complete; 650 Euros
mainboard with CPU module (both prices less VAT)
- Sign NDA and provide at least a bug report a week
- Participate on the core testing team
- FTP access to latest OS releases and applications
- Testing of peripheral devices
- First to receive upgrade to G4 package
Betatester II
- Purchased from any authorized Distributor or Reseller
- Sign up with Betatester II form found on MorphOS v1.0 CD
- Access to new releases of OS (major releases not daily/weekly
upgrades)
- Opportunity to participate in December Conference
- Opportunity to port or test applications, develop or test
peripherals, create demos or website concepts and win contest prizes of
1000 Euros for each catagory

thttpd 2.21b2 and Webalizer 2.01-10 for AmigaOS
Rüdiger Engel wrote:
A few days ago there was an Amiga port of the thttpd Webservers in the Aminet
(Homepage: http://www.acme.com/software/thttpd/).
The port contains PHP 4.2.3. but no support for MySQL. Therefore I took the sources of the uploader (thanks to LouiSe, homepage: http://louise.amiga.hu) and added the MySQL support in PHP.
thttpd is a very fast and efficient Web server, which reaches distinguished speed values also on a relatively slow 68k-Amiga.
Furthermore I compiled the newest version (2.01-10) of the log-file analyzer Webalizer (homepage: www.webalizer.com) for Amiga OS. Both programs need the ixemul LIBRARY.

Tool: SRename Version 3.5.0 beta 5
Constantinos Nicolakakis published a new beta version of the tool 'SRename'.
With this tool, which can be used with Amiga OS 3,0+, you can comfortably rename files.
In version 3.5.0 beta 5 the following program sections and bugs were fixed:
- Rewritten many code parts.
- Added "Reuse" capability using parentheses ( ) . This makes it possible for several actions to act on the same unmodified filename.
- Changed the way the "INSERT" action works when appending characters. For appending purposes the user should now use the new "APPEND" secondary argument.
- Improved the way that the number positioning is handled when modifying the basename of a filename sequence.
Bugfixes:
- Fixed bug with not appending characters at the end of a segment using INSERT.
- Fixed "Destination path not found" bug when using ":" in conversion.
- Fixed problem of reading only up to 120 characters of each CLI supplied path/filepattern.
- Fixed one Enforcer hit.

Programming language: PowerD V0.20 Alpha 2, PTReplay
On 13th October 2002, Martin Kuchinka has released version 0.20 Alpha 2 of the
programming language 'PowerD' as well as the program 'PTReplay' for playing
Protracker modules.
This verison of 'PowerD' contains many bug fixes as well as some new features.
Compared to the previous version, the following changes have been implemented:
- today my Amiga celebrates it's 9th birthday :)
- removed some enforcer hits
- global fields like DEF a[3,3] are now well allocated
- fixed global variable fields under PowerPC
- it's now possible to call functions without arguments defined as LPROC
- an error message is now generated if a.b is used, and b doesn't exist as an item, but as variable
- fixed floating point constant equation reader under PowerPC
- fixed a,b+=func() where a and b are floats under PowerPC
- added new keyword SELECTED to SELECT statement (see select.html)
- fixed value returning of SELECT statement
- in the SELECT statement from now doesn't matter on odred of CASE/DEFAULT/SELECTED keywords
- small fix of reqtools.m module
- & didn't work for negative numbers
- bugs reported and so made by Michel Bagmeijer
- fixes in docs
- 'Compiling' changed to 'Assembling'
- x2d tool compiles now modules
- dmod tool improved
- fixed the FreeXMsg() in powerpc.m module
- fixed graphics/gfxmacros.m, intuition/imageclass.m module
- NewM() function does now exist
- there can now be spaces/tabs between ':' and type
- removed alignment problem, that was added in one of last releases
- 'yyy.xxx' won't be chenged, if there is 'xxx' macro defined
- updated resources modules
- added scsi/commands.m module
- added PowerPC functions: WriteF(), ReadEStr(), OpenW(), OpenS(), CloseW(), CloseS(),
Plot(), Line(), Box(), Circle(), Ellipse(), SetStdRast(), Colour()
- bugs reported but Karoly Balogh
- dbcc instruction can now be used in internal ASM
- global DEF a=[1,2,3]:type do now work properly
- inlined assembly can contain expressions like: moveq #const/2,d0
- added namespaces support (see with.html) (now supports multiple variables)
- inside the inline assembly You can use arguments like: (obj.item,ax) as
offset usage (see: asmcode.html)
- fixed a<<=9 bug (where the number is higher, than 8)
- bugs reported by Marco Antoniazzi
- global: DEF var=[[1,2]:x,[3]] and so didn't work at all
- fixed InStr() function
- bugs reported by Vladimir Javorski
- DEBUGSYM option do now enable the DEBUG define
The compiler runs from AmigaOS V3.0, CPU 68ec020, 4MB RAM and 3-4 MB free space
on the hard disk. The compiler itself does not require an FPU. The generated
programs, however, require an FPU if they make use of floats.
The PPC binaries run with the powerpc.library.
Apart from the compiler, 'phxass' and 'phxlnk' are required for creating 68k
code, and 'pasm' and 'vlink' for creating PPC code.
These programs can be found on Frank Wille's
home page.

Library: SDL 1.2.5 Beta
On 13th October 2002, Gabriele Greco has released the beta version 1.2.5 of his
Amiga port of the SDL (Simple Direct Media Layer). This library offers
functions for cross platform programming of games and multimedia programs.
This version updates SDL to the latest source tree and fixes some bugs of the
previous version. The most important one is the SixK P96 fix for hicolor modes.
The archive contains:
- GCC 68k static library.
- GCC morphos static library.
- SAS/C static library
- The 68k SHARED SDL.library, works with any language or compiler able to parse an .fd file.
- A few SDL examples with a GCC Makefile to build them.
- Inlines, pragmas and .fd files for the 68k shared library.
- Includes and HTML docs from the original SDL archive.
The library runs from AmigaOS 3.0, AHI and CGX/P96 compatible gfx card (not
tested with CGX AGA). Suggested CPU is a 68040 processor or better.
